2014-02-01 3 views
1

Я уже знаю решение для обычных страниц, Fill in Input Field by Clicking Link with JQuery, но мне нужно такое же решение для динамической страницы JQuery.

Решение кнопки, How to get an event from button in jquery mobile dynamic page работает нормально.

Если я добавил функцию в $ (документ) .ready (функция() и динамической страницы, как кнопки решения, перейдя по ссылке ничего не будет делать.

Заранее спасибо за любую помощь.JQuery mobile Заполните поле ввода, нажав ссылку на динамической странице

+1

Можете ли вы дать нам пример кода, и что вы пробовали? Насколько я понимаю ваш вопрос, вы просто ищете правильный селектор? – Hessius

ответ

1

Учитывая эту разметку:

<input id="TheTextBox" type="text" /> 
    <a href="#" class="special_field_link" data-role="button">The Special Text</a> 

Вы можете создать событие щелчка в "pagecreate" событие jQM страницы:

$(document).on("pagecreate", function(){ 
    $(".special_field_link").on("click", function(){ 
     $("#TheTextBox").val($(this).html()); 
    }); 
}); 

Вот DEMO

+0

Спасибо, это очень помогло мне. – user3260999

Смежные вопросы